Notable personal detailsDouglas Bennett is a Republican candidate for the U.S. Senate in Illinois (2026 cycle). He filed a Statement of Candidacy with the Federal Election Commission on 2023-11-09 and has an authorized committee, Friends of Doug Bennett. His FEC filing lists Deerfield, Illinois as his location.

Positions
Economy & Taxes
Supports the 2017 Tax Cuts and Jobs Act and favors restoring the full SALT deduction for Illinois taxpayers; opposes raising state income taxes and supports reducing regulatory burdens to spur economic growth.
Healthcare
Opposes the Affordable Care Act and supports repeal-and-replace with consumer-driven, market-based health care reforms. Opposes Medicaid-style coverage expansions for undocumented immigrants and favors plans driven by individual choice rather than expanded government programs.

Immigration & Border
Supports immigration reform including a pathway toward legal status for undocumented immigrants and modernization of legal visa programs, while also endorsing stronger border security measures (including support for a border wall if paired with broader reform).
Abortion & Reproductive Rights
The candidate opposes abortion and is described as a social conservative who has opposed abortion access. Public reporting identifies him as opposed to abortion and same-sex marriage.
Climate & Energy
Supports the reality of climate change but criticizes the Paris Agreement and emphasizes energy independence and expansion of the energy sector using market-based approaches. Favors a mixed energy strategy that includes existing fossil fuels alongside wind, solar, and nuclear, and prioritizes protecting lower- and middle-income energy consumers.
Public Safety & Guns
Supportsexpanded criminal background checks for weapon purchases and instituting gun-violence restraining orders to allow temporary removal of firearms from people who pose credible threats, while stating support for protecting Second Amendment rights and due process.
